With this success he was invited to become part of the French Cabinet in 1925 with the sole purpose of establishing a Naval Air force consisting of 5 Squadrons. And like Mitchell in WW2 he saw the possibility of large bomber formations launched from carriers attacking mainland targets.

In addition to his tireless support of the emerging French navy Squadrons, in 1924, Teste flew an FBA 17 across France to chart waterplans usable as emergency landing spots for flying boats in distress.
In 1925 He began training for a non stop trans Atlantic flight flying an Amiot 120. Initaily he was going to fly non stop from Paris to Karachi and was on a training flight on the 12th june 1925 just outside Paris when his plane clipped some trees and crash in a burning wreck to the ground. He died of his burns in hospital the next day aged 33yrs.
